I have a BN Pleco living with a ZZ Eel.

But what kind of pleco really is up to the tank size as many of them can get rather large.
 
IMO, a full grown common pleco would be unable to eat the slime off a full grown peacock eel due to size issues. Otos are a great fish in general, but would get eaten by your ghost knife.
 
Your combo sounds good. Make sure you get the peacock eel frozen bloodworms to eat as these rarely take prepared foods, even if the LFS tells you otherwise. 9/10 they are lying. Your angel fish particulalry if young will also benefit from bloodworms in their diet as juvies. Ottos are schooling fish so make sure to get a min of 3. imho a bristle nose, or clown pleco would be the best choices with the eel and angels. both ime are heartier fish then ottos.
